Go to eBay. go to my eBay. messages, log into your account.If the
message in question is not there it did not come from eBay. (run away
run away)
Just check the mail header (viewing message source in your mail client) and
look for the originating ip address.
Then go to arin.net and see if e-bay owns that block ; if the ip address is
from Nigeria, arin will refer you to Afrinic, or whatever RIR it's under.
